hello sir ....... sir i want to ask you that how hit a loop on a short ball or i want to learn how to loop on a short balll


Alois Rosario
Member Badge Alois Rosario Answered 14 years ago

Hi Kartikey,

It is difficult to loop a ball that is only going to bounce once.  I would recommend that you flick or push that ball.

If you mean that the ball is only bouncing once on the table but it is in front of you, then you need to stay really low with your legs and move forward into the ball.  Then you need to use a lot of topspin to lift it up over the table and net.  Slow the stroke down to get the ball to lift easier.
